Message type: E = Error
Message class: SXCO - Extension Common: Messages
Message number: 060
Message text: PUT operation failed.

- PUT operation failed. ?The SAP error message SXCO060, which indicates that a PUT operation has failed, typically occurs in the context of SAP's Exchange Infrastructure (XI) or Process Integration (PI) when there is an issue with the message processing or communication between systems. Here are some common causes, solutions, and related information for this error:
Causes:
- Network Issues: There may be network connectivity problems between the sender and receiver systems.
- Configuration Errors: Incorrect configuration in the Integration Directory or in the sender/receiver communication channels.
- Message Format Issues: The message being sent may not conform to the expected format or schema.
- Authorization Issues: The user or service account may not have the necessary permissions to perform the PUT operation.
- System Resource Limitations: The target system may be experiencing resource constraints (e.g., memory, CPU) that prevent it from processing the incoming message.
- Service Unavailability: The target service may be down or not reachable.
Solutions:
- Check Network Connectivity: Ensure that there is proper network connectivity between the systems involved. You can use tools like ping or telnet to test connectivity.
- Review Configuration: Verify the configuration settings in the Integration Directory, including sender and receiver communication channels. Ensure that all parameters are correctly set.
- Validate Message Format: Check the message format and ensure it adheres to the expected schema. Use tools like the message monitoring in SAP PI/XI to inspect the message.
- Check Authorizations: Ensure that the user or service account has the necessary authorizations to perform the PUT operation. Review the roles and permissions assigned.
- Monitor System Resources: Check the resource usage on the target system. If it is under heavy load, consider optimizing performance or scaling resources.
- Service Availability: Verify that the target service is up and running. Check logs for any errors or issues that may indicate service downtime.
